Oswald Avery, Colin … WebQ- Summarise Avery's experiment in your own words. Ans- In 1944 Oswald Avery , Colin MacLeod, Maclin McCarty worked to determine the biochemical nature of 'transforming principle ' in Griffith's experiment. -They purified biochemicals (protein,DNA , RNA etc) from the heat killed S cells to see which of them transform live R cells into S cells.

Webtransformation, in biology, one of several processes by which genetic material in the form of “naked” deoxyribonucleic acid (DNA) is transferred between microbial cells. Its discovery and elucidation constitutes one of the significant cornerstones of molecular genetics. The term also refers to the change in an animal cell invaded by a tumour-inducing virus.
